Looking for warm weather? Then head to Tanah Rata in March, when the average temperature is 18 °C, and the highest can go up to 22 °C. The coldest month, on the other hand, is January, when it can get as cold as 13 °C, with an average temperature of 17 °C. You’re likely to see more rain in October, when precipitation is around 340 mm. In contrast, February is usually the driest month of the year in Tanah Rata, with an average rainfall of 118 mm.

How to Get to Tanah Rata

Plane

Although Tanah Rata doesn’t have its own airport, you can fly to Ipoh (IPH), which is located 34 km from Tanah Rata.

Car

Another option to get to Tanah Rata is to pick up a car hire from Kuala Lumpur, which is about 151 km from Tanah Rata. You’ll find branches of Paradise and Galaxy Asia Car Rental, among others, in Kuala Lumpur.
